Output 74f5052a8474f34e763e71ce39116c6283f2ba388299a54bfcab6f34911b960d:5

value
24996994
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27acfc49f66f26fd62d582c689aa93498a3d95a2 OP_EQUALVERIFY OP_CHECKSIG
address
14cnaj3X5TDZeFRGnEz4EJYWns5JFnJHZK
transaction
74f5052a8474f34e763e71ce39116c6283f2ba388299a54bfcab6f34911b960d
spent
true